Abstract
A Mustafin degeneration is a degeneration of a flag variety induced by a configuration of vertices in the Bruhat-Tits building of the projective linear group over a field with a non-archimedean discrete valuation. In the case where the flag type is projective space, Mustafin degenerations have been studied previously. We generalize the construction to the case of arbitrary flag types and study the behavior of the components of the special fiber under a natural projection morphism between Mustafin degenerations, which arises from the inclusion of flags.
